  2. Hi All, This is my first post to this great forum; I'm so glad that I have this resource. I'm currently using the Base Development System ver. 8.2.1. According to NI this package lacks event based programming features. In fact if I look at the 'structures' palette there is a blank space where the event structure would be in the full version. Now, if I take a look at the templates NI provides when you invoke 'New...' from the file menu I find a framework named "Top Level Application Using Events." Clicking on this creates a little VI with an event structure and a stop button. When I run this it behaves just as expected. Does anybody have a sense for what kinds of problems I'll run into if I decide to develop and event based VI with the base package? Is it worth the trouble? Regards, Josh
